I'm planning a big Interrail trip this year.

What's the easiest / best / most fun way to meet up with friends for a drink in random cities?

I usually put out a message on social media saying "Anyone in $city fancy a pint tomorrow?"

Is there a way to see which of my friends on Signal / WhatsApp / LinkedIn are in a specific city? Or let them know I'm going to be within 10km of them?

I think I want engineered serendipity. Does that exist?

@Edent a bit different I know but organising my kids and their friends having a trip to the park never seemed to work out. So my wife had the idea of just making a group with our kids’ friends’ parents and whenever they go to the park we message the group and then get a nice surprise of who turns up.

It’s nice because no-one feels they have to explain why they’re busy or know what they’re doing on some future day. I think your term “engineered serendipity” is perfect.
